Advertisement
Guest User

set tower to any colour - FASTLED

a guest
May 13th, 2015
290
0
Never
Not a member of Pastebin yet? Sign Up, it unlocks many cool features!
C 1.67 KB | None | 0 0
  1. #include "FastLED.h"
  2.  
  3. #define NUM_LEDS 7
  4. #define DATA_PIN 9
  5. int i = 0;
  6. CRGB leds[NUM_LEDS];
  7.  
  8. void setup() {
  9.     // sanity check delay - allows reprogramming if accidently blowing power w/leds
  10.     delay(2000);
  11.  
  12.       // Uncomment one of the following lines for your leds arrangement.
  13.       // FastLED.addLeds<TM1803, DATA_PIN, RGB>(leds, NUM_LEDS);
  14.       // FastLED.addLeds<TM1804, DATA_PIN, RGB>(leds, NUM_LEDS);
  15.       // FastLED.addLeds<TM1809, DATA_PIN, RGB>(leds, NUM_LEDS);
  16.        FastLED.addLeds<WS2811, DATA_PIN, RGB>(leds, NUM_LEDS);
  17.       // FastLED.addLeds<WS2812, DATA_PIN, RGB>(leds, NUM_LEDS);
  18.       // FastLED.addLeds<WS2812B, DATA_PIN, GRB>(leds, NUM_LEDS);
  19.       // FastLED.setBrightness(CRGB(255,255,255));
  20.       // FastLED.addLeds<GW6205, DATA_PIN, RGB>(leds, NUM_LEDS);
  21.       // FastLED.addLeds<GW6205_400, DATA_PIN, RGB>(leds, NUM_LEDS);
  22.       // FastLED.addLeds<UCS1903, DATA_PIN, RGB>(leds, NUM_LEDS);
  23.       // FastLED.addLeds<UCS1903B, DATA_PIN, RGB>(leds, NUM_LEDS);
  24.  
  25.       // FastLED.addLeds<WS2801, RGB>(leds, NUM_LEDS);
  26.       // FastLED.addLeds<SM16716, RGB>(leds, NUM_LEDS);
  27.       //FastLED.addLeds<LPD8806, 9, 10, RGB>(leds, NUM_LEDS);
  28.  
  29.       // FastLED.addLeds<WS2801, DATA_PIN, CLOCK_PIN, RGB>(leds, NUM_LEDS);
  30.       // FastLED.addLeds<SM16716, DATA_PIN, CLOCK_PIN, RGB>(leds, NUM_LEDS);
  31.       // FastLED.addLeds<LPD8806, DATA_PIN, CLOCK_PIN, RGB>(leds, NUM_LEDS);
  32.      
  33.       //Set the tower to the colour
  34.      
  35.    
  36.       for(i = 0; i<NUM_LEDS; i++)
  37.       {
  38.       leds[i].setRGB( 0, 153, 153); //change these RGB values to make the whole tower glow that colour!
  39.       FastLED.show();
  40.       }
  41.      
  42. }
  43. void loop(){
  44.   //nothing here!
  45. }
Advertisement
Add Comment
Please, Sign In to add comment
Advertisement